我使用netty的上下文从外部线程调用netty的线程。 我在“管道写入”和实际写入(处理程序内部)之间遇到了一些明显的延迟,由netty调用。
澄清: 外部线程调用:context.pipeline()。write(Object obj) 以下,netty的线程在处理程序上调用“write”: @覆盖 public void write(ChannelHandlerContext ctx,Object msg,ChannelPromise promise)
我观察到两个命令之间有大约40毫秒的延迟。我假设它与netty的管道轮询频率有关。
谢谢